Fenugreek Extract - Feed Ingredient
Fenugreek extract is derived from the seeds of Trigonella foenum-graecum, a leguminous plant cultivated for its aromatic and bioactive seed content. The extract contains a mixture of compounds including saponins (notably diosgenin), flavonoids, alkaloids, and soluble fiber components such as galactomannans. It is typically prepared through aqueous or alcohol-based extraction and used in powdered or liquid form in feed and supplement formulations.
In equine nutrition, fenugreek extract is primarily included for its flavor-enhancing properties, as it imparts a distinctive sweet, maple-like aroma that can improve palatability and encourage feed intake. It is often used in oral supplements, performance pastes, or complete feeds where acceptance is a concern.
